About John Ault

I am now the full-time Director of the UK's leading domestic election observation group - Democracy Volunteers. We observe elections across the UK, as well as in other countries, assessing them compared to the standards set by their electoral laws of that country. I also work in the areas of UK politics and American Politics, political history as well as public history. I was recently commended by the Royal Historical Society for my work on a film documentary - receiving a commendation in their 2015 Public History Prize. My PhD was interdisciplinary focusing on the impacts of political campaigns on elections. My research, at Bristol, assessed the impacts of text messaging on stakeholder engagement in state schools in the UK. At Exeter I worked on the team, led by Professors Dan Stevens and Susan Banducci, working on an ESRC-funded project for the British Election Study.

    I am responsible for the overall strategy for Democracy Volunteers. The organisation observes elections across the UK and provides evidence based analysis of our results to electoral authorities within the UK.We report on election observation to local councils, the Electoral Commission and to Government. We have recently reported on parliamentary by-elections and the UK's 2019 General Election, the 2020 Irish General Election as well as many other elections within the UK and Europe.We have observed in Finland, The Netherlands, Slovakia, Norway, Sweden and Gibraltar as well as conducting virtual election observations in the United States in 2020. We have secured funding from the Joseph Rowntree Reform Trust Ltd. to observe the elections within the UK from 2017-2024. We have observed local elections in England and Northern Ireland as well as numerous by-elections and special elections. I also led the largest observation of a UK general election in UK electoral history in December 2019 with a team of 200 observers across over 120 UK parliamentary constituencies.My primary role is the strategic direction and management of the UK's largest independent mon-partisan election observation group. We are presently working on the elections of May 2021 and how they will be conducted, especially in the light of the Covid-19 pandemic.I have also acted as an Elections and Campaigns specialist for the Commonwealth Parliamentary Association (CPA BIMR) on their Election Expert Mission to Guernsey 2020 and to the Isle of Man in 2021.
